How Inventory Software Helps Prevent Stockouts and Overstock

Inventory software helps prevent stockouts and overstock by improving visibility, timing, and purchasing decisions. It shows what you have, what is selling, and what needs attention. That clearer picture reduces last-minute replenishment and unnecessary buying. Strong systems also connect stock data with demand patterns, supplier lead times, and reorder rules. As a result, businesses can protect product availability without tying up too much cash in inventory.

Key Takeaways

  • Real-time visibility reduces inventory surprises. When sales, receipts, returns, and adjustments update stock quickly, teams can see problems earlier. That gives buyers more time to react before important products reach zero.
  • Reorder rules improve replenishment timing. Low-stock alerts, reorder points, lead times, and safety stock create clearer purchasing triggers. Together, they reduce guesswork around when another order should be placed.
  • Forecasting helps control excess inventory. Historical sales, seasonality, recent demand changes, and SKU-level performance reveal what customers actually buy. Better demand signals help teams avoid repeating old purchasing habits when demand changes.
  • Software reduces risk rather than removing uncertainty. Supplier delays, unexpected large orders, promotions, and inaccurate stock records can still disrupt plans. Good results depend on reliable data, sensible rules, and regular human review.

Inventory Software Features That Prevent Stockouts

Stockouts usually begin before shelves actually become empty. The right tools expose declining availability early enough for purchasing teams to respond.

Real-Time Inventory Tracking

Real-time tracking records stock changes as orders, receipts, returns, and adjustments occur. Good inventory management software gives teams a single, up-to-date view instead of separate spreadsheets. That visibility matters across warehouses or sales channels because delayed updates can encourage overselling. Accurate available quantities also help purchasing teams recognize fast-moving items earlier.

Automated Low-Stock Alerts

Low-stock alerts warn teams before an item reaches a critical level. Thresholds can reflect product velocity, supplier lead time, and operational priorities. Instead of checking every SKU manually, buyers can focus on items approaching risk. Alerts work best when inventory counts stay accurate, and teams review threshold settings as demand changes.

Reorder Point Monitoring

A reorder point tells you when to begin replenishment. Strong reorder logic considers expected demand during supplier lead time, along with an appropriate safety-stock buffer. This prevents teams from waiting until stock becomes dangerously low. Reorder points should change when sales speed or lead times shift because old settings can create avoidable shortages.

Safety Stock Management

Safety stock provides extra units when normal planning misses unexpected demand. It can protect against supplier delays, sudden sales spikes, or variable lead times. However, more safety stock is not always better. Excess buffers tie up cash and storage space. 

Businesses should adjust protection levels according to demand variability and supply reliability. These features work best as one connected system. Real-time quantities show current availability while alerts highlight approaching risk. Reorder points define when purchasing should begin. 

Safety stock adds protection when demand or supply becomes unpredictable. A fast-selling SKU with a long supplier lead time deserves earlier attention than a slow-moving item arriving within two days. The goal is not to hold more stock. It is about creating enough time to replenish before customers feel the shortage.

Inventory Software Features That Prevent Overstock

Excess inventory often builds quietly through repeated purchasing. Good systems reveal weak demand early and help buyers reduce unnecessary replenishment before stock piles up.

Demand Forecasting

Demand forecasting estimates future sales using previous orders and recent patterns. Good software for inventory management helps teams compare expected demand against current stock and incoming supply. This makes purchasing less dependent on intuition. Forecasts should remain adjustable because promotions, new accounts, market shifts, or unusual bulk orders can quickly change expected demand.

Identifying Slow-Moving and Excess Inventory

Slow-moving reports reveal products consuming cash without selling quickly enough. Useful signals include days since last sale, units on hand, sell-through, and weeks of supply. Early visibility gives teams more choices. They can pause purchasing, bundle products, run promotions, transfer stock, or negotiate alternative supplier arrangements.

Optimizing Replenishment Quantities

Reducing overstock requires deciding not only how much to reorder, but also when. Replenishment quantities should reflect demand, on-hand stock, incoming orders, supplier minimums, and lead times. Repeating last month’s purchase quantity can become expensive when sales slow. Better systems make changing demand visible before another oversized order reaches the warehouse.

Monitoring Inventory Turnover and Aging

Inventory turnover shows how quickly stock sells and gets replaced. Aging reports add another useful view by showing how long units remain unsold. Older stock can consume warehouse space and working capital. Aging becomes especially important for seasonal, trend-driven, or perishable products because their value may decline while they sit.

How Does Demand Forecasting Reduce Stockouts and Overstock?

Forecasting gives purchasing teams a better estimate of future demand. It helps them prepare for likely sales without assuming yesterday’s pattern will continue unchanged.

Using Historical Sales Data

Historical orders reveal which products sell, how often customers reorder, and typical purchase quantities. Several comparable periods usually provide better context than one recent month. Teams should flag unusual promotions or one-time bulk orders because those events can distort averages and encourage purchasing that normal demand cannot support.

Accounts for Seasonal Demand and Trends 

Seasonal changes in demand occur even when a product performs well annually. Holiday items, summer products, and recurring wholesale cycles often peak during predictable periods. Forecasting helps teams build inventory before demand rises. It also signals when purchasing should slow as a seasonal peak ends and customer demand returns toward normal.

Detects Demand Changes Earlier

Recent sales velocity can show demand moving away from older averages. A steady increase may justify earlier replenishment or larger purchases. Falling velocity can signal the opposite. Tracking these changes quickly gives buyers more time to adjust open orders, reorder points, or safety stock before shortages or excess quantities develop.

Improves SKU-Level Forecasting

Category totals can hide major differences between individual products. Sizes, colors, flavors, and package formats often sell at different rates. Businesses comparing inventory management services should look for SKU-level visibility because it supports more precise purchasing. Popular variants can receive stronger availability while slower versions avoid unnecessary stock accumulation.

Can Inventory Software Completely Prevent Stockouts and Overstock?

No system can completely eliminate stockouts and overstock. Supplier delays, sudden demand spikes, inaccurate counts, unexpected bulk orders, and changing customer preferences can disrupt even careful plans. New products also lack dependable sales history. 

Minimum order quantities (MOQs) may force businesses to carry more than forecasts suggest. Software lowers risk by giving teams faster information and better purchasing signals. Strong results still require accurate data, updated lead times, regular stock checks, and human review when unusual events change normal demand patterns.
